“Everyone at Northampton Town was deeply saddened to receive news that former player Alec Carson had passed away aged 77. Our thoughts and prayers are with his family and friends at this sad time.
Alexander ‘Alec’ Carson was born in Glasgow but brought up in Corby, a Northamptonshire town that attracted many people from Scotland to work in the steelworks there.

The young Alec showed promise at football and played for Corby Town’s youth team before joining the ground staff at fourth division Northampton Town. He signed professional for the Cobblers in November 1959 and made his Football League debut in a 1-1 draw against Stockport County in April 1961. He made seven appearances the following season before moving to Aldershot in 1963, making five Division Four appearances over two years.

Alec became established as a versatile player who could operate at either full-back or half-back but it was at right half that he made the majority of his appearances for Cheltenham Town.
